Why Morning Workouts Are the Secret to Daily Energy

Your body wakes up sluggish, and your mind often takes time to “boot up.” That’s where morning workouts work magic.

A daily morning exercise plan triggers endorphins the “feel good” hormones that uplift your mood and sharpen your mind. According to a Healthline article on the benefits of working out in the morning, exercise increases oxygen flow to the brain, improving focus, reaction time, and memory.

Even a 10 minute morning workout can make you more productive and reduce stress throughout the day.

The Science Behind Morning Exercise

There’s real science behind why a morning exercise routine enhances performance and well-being:

  1. Boosts Endorphins and Metabolism
    Morning movement activates hormones that promote happiness and metabolic efficiency, helping you burn calories all day.

  2. Improves Mood and Focus
    A workout routine for beginners morning increases dopamine and serotonin levels, improving motivation and concentration.

  3. Regulates Sleep and Stress Hormones
    Exercising early helps align your circadian rhythm, reducing cortisol and improving sleep quality a vital part of long-term health.

Best Morning Exercises for Energy & Focus

Here’s a complete list of best morning exercises that can be done anywhere perfect for beginners and pros alike:

1. Dynamic Stretches (2–3 minutes)

Warm up your muscles and joints with arm circles, torso twists, and leg swings essential for a home morning workout routine.

2. Jumping Jacks & High Knees (2 minutes)

Boost your heart rate and wake up your body with cardio movements that fuel blood circulation and focus.

3. Push-Ups & Planks (3 minutes)

Strengthen your core, arms, and shoulders while improving posture and endurance.

4. Squats & Lunges (3 minutes)

Perfect for toning your lower body and activating large muscle groups for energy throughout the day.

5. Yoga Flow or Breathing Exercises (5 minutes)

End with deep stretches and controlled breathing to improve mental clarity and calmness a vital part of exercise for energy and focus.

Sample 20 Minute Morning Routine

Here’s a simple daily morning exercise plan to power up your day:

Warm-Up (5 Minutes)

  • Arm circles

  • March in place

  • Neck rolls

  • Light jogging

Bodyweight Circuit (10 Minutes)

  • 15 Jumping Jacks

  • 10 Push-Ups

  • 15 Squats

  • 20 Mountain Climbers

  • 20-Second Plank
    (Repeat twice with short rests)

Cool Down & Deep Breathing (5 Minutes)

  • Gentle forward folds

  • Side stretches

  • Deep breathing inhale for 4 seconds, exhale for 6

This 10 to 20 minute morning workout fits easily into any routine no equipment, just your determination!

Tips to Stay Consistent

Consistency beats intensity always. Here’s how to build a long lasting morning fitness routine:

  1. Prepare the Night Before
    Lay out your clothes, mat, and water bottle.

  2. Pair Exercise with a Trigger
    Do it right after your morning coffee or while your playlist plays.

  3. Track Progress
    Keep a fitness journal or app log for your workout routine for beginners morning even 5 minutes counts.

  4. Reward Yourself
    Treat yourself to a healthy smoothie or relaxing shower post-workout.

Nutrition to Boost Your Morning Workout

Before Your Workout

  • A banana or slice of toast for quick carbs

  • Black coffee (optional) for an energy kick

  • Hydrate well before starting

After Your Workout

  • Protein smoothie, oatmeal, or eggs for recovery

  • Add nuts, seeds, or fruits for micronutrients

Fueling right makes your morning workout for energy twice as effective.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  1. Skipping Warm-Up or Stretching
    This increases injury risk always start with simple morning stretches.

  2. Doing Intense Cardio on an Empty Stomach Without Water
    Hydration is key before any home morning workout routine.

  3. Overtraining or Inconsistency
    Too much too soon leads to burnout. Gradually build your stamina.

  4. Ignoring Rest Days
    Even a 10 minute morning workout for energy needs balance rest restores strength.
